On the instability of a homogeneous state of a weakly interacting Bose gas under external cooling

R. B. Saptsovab

a L. D. Landau Institute for Theoretical Physics, Russian Academy of Sciences
b Institute of Solid State Research

Abstract: The behavior of a weakly interacting Bose gas with a finite particle lifetime has been studied in the framework of hydrodynamic equations under the conditions of a constant mass and energy inflow in the presence of external cooling. A spatially homogeneous state of such a gas is shown to be unstable with respect to the formation of an inhomogeneous density structure. A possible connection of the present results with experiments [3, 4] is discussed.
